摘要
Science parks have become important factors in the development of global economy. However, the development process of Hsinchu Science Park, with economic growth at the same time, cause serious air pollution that needs to be investigated. The influence of the economic development on air quality is an important research topic. Vector Auto Regression model (VAR) was used to analyze the effect of R&D funding, and of the operating performance on the air pollution index (PSI). The results show that there is a long-term stable relationship between R&D funding, the operating performance and PSI. There is a significant relationship between R&D funding, park performance and deferred effect; the management performance of the Science Park has a significant pulse response on PSI with a relatively short impact cycle. To improve the air quality, the government should pay attention to the issue of environmental impact during the economic development and management of science parks.
